Overview of this book
This course is designed to equip you with the skills needed to become a certified Databricks Data Engineer Associate. Starting with an introduction to Databricks, you will explore its role in modern data engineering and its integration with Apache Spark. From understanding basic data processing operations to building powerful data pipelines, you’ll gain hands-on experience in Spark architecture and execution, Delta Lake for data management, and the use of Databricks’ advanced features like Unity Catalog for governance and Delta Live Tables for orchestration.
You’ll dive deep into Spark fundamentals, learning about data transformations, actions, and lazy evaluation, followed by the performance optimization techniques essential for data-heavy applications. The course also covers crucial data warehousing concepts like OLAP and OLTP, along with Delta Lake’s ACID transactions and time travel for data management.
Through practical demonstrations, you will learn how to sign up for Databricks, create and manage notebooks, ingest and transform data, and optimize performance using partitions and parallelism. The course culminates in a comprehensive capstone project that ties everything together, giving you the experience and knowledge to pass the Databricks Certified Data Engineer Associate exam and excel in data engineering tasks.
